Mission
To coordinate emergency medical services and ambulance transport of the department to assure the highest level of prehospital medical care possible for citizens in need.
Goals
- Provide basic and advanced life support quick response teams to respond to 911 requests for priority, life threatening, emergency medical assistance in the City of Lincoln within five (5) minutes or less, ninety percent (90%) of the time.
- Provide advaned life support ambulance response for transport to respond to 911 requests for priority, life threatening, emergency medical assistance the City of Lincoln within eight (8) minutes or less, ninety percent of the time.
- Provide routine ambulance services for scheduled patient transfers on time 95% of the time.
-
Provide local, community routine medical support for citizens at the neighborhood fire stations (BP checks, immunizations, medication interaction advice, nutrition advice and minor first aid).
- Expand CPR and EMT training opportunities to all members of the community
through Lincoln Fire Department's assets as a State Training Agency.
- Modernize dispatching and reporting requirements by adding automatic
vehicle locating (AVL) satellite technology and hand held computers for patient
care reporting.
- Investigate adding 12-lead EKG capabilities to in-field units with equipment to transmit EKG's to
the emergency department prior to the ambulance arrival at the ER.
- Provide paramedic-engine companies with alternative options for transportation for
patients who may need to see a physician but do not require ambulance transport to an
emergency room (taxi-vouchers).
